Nirav Modi extradition: A timeline of his arrest in $2 billion PNB fraud case

As the UK court clears the decks for the extradition of fugitive diamantaire Nirav Modi to India, here's a look at the timeline of the PNB scam case and how it unraveled.

January 29, 2018
PNB files a complaint against Nirav Modi, Mehul Choksi, and others, accusing them of fraud to the tune of ₹2.81 billion.

February 5, 2018
CBI launches an investigation into the alleged PNB scam.

February 16, 2018
ED seizes a ₹56.74 billion worth of diamonds, gold, and jewellery from Nirav Modi's home and offices.

February 17, 2018
CBI arrests 2 PNB employees, detains an executive of Nirav Modi's firm.

February 17, 2018
Govt suspends passports of Nirav Modi and Mehul Choksi for four weeks

February 21, 2018
CBI arrests the CFO of Nirav Modi's firm and seals his farmhouse in Alibaug.

February 22, 2018
The ED seizes nine luxury cars belonging to Nirav Modi and his companies

February 27, 2018
A magistrate's court issues a bailable arrest warrant against Nirav Modi.

June 2, 2018
Interpol issues a Red Corner Notice against Nirav Modi for money laundering.

June 11, 2018
Financial Times report says Nirav Modi 'fled to London'

June 25, 2018
ED moves a Mumbai special court seeking Nirav Modi's extradition.

August 3, 2018
India sends a request for Nirav Modi's extradition to the UK govt.

August 20, 2018
CBI officials ask Interpol to detain Nirav Modi, after reports that he is in London.

December 27, 2018
The UK govt informs India that Nirav Modi is living in London.

March 9, 2019
UK newspaper 'The Telegraph' confronts Nirav Modi on London's streets

March 9, 2019
UK govt sends extradition request for Nirav Modi to UK court

March 18, 2019
Court in London issues arrest warrant against Nirav Modi

March 20, 2019
Nirav Modi arrested in London, UK court denies him bail

March 20, 2019
Nirav Modi sent to Wandsworth prison in London till March 29.

March 29, 2019
UK court in London rejects Nirav Modi's second bail application

April 26, 2019
UK court further remands Nirav Modi in jail till May 24.

May 1, 2019
Nirav Modi decides to put in a third bail plea on May 8.

May 8, 2019
Court rejects Nirav Modi's third bail plea, judge says he won't surrender.

December 2, 2020
UK court extends his remand for another 28 days until December 29.

December 29, 2020
UK court extends remand of Nirav Modi till January 2021.

February 5, 2021
Nirav Modi's remand further extended till February 25.

February 25, 2021
UK court clears Nirav Modi's extradition to India, to face trial.
